Enough, As I Am is a collection of daily journal entries written in real time during a season of deep self-reckoning. These pages do not offer answers or instructions; they simply tell the truth as it unfolded. This book is about sitting with uncertainty, learning to listen inward, and slowly discovering what it means to be enough without proving, fixing, or becoming anything else. It is offered as companionship for anyone finding their way back to themselves.
This book is a collection of verbatim journal entries written during a period of profound self-examination and change. The pages document an unfiltered process of learning to define myself on my own terms—of questioning external expectations, sitting with discomfort, and gradually arriving at a sense of “enough” that belongs to me.
Some entries reflect distress, internal conflict, and patterns of thought associated with an eating disorder and recovery. These experiences are presented as they were lived, without revision or instruction, and may be emotionally challenging for some readers.
This book is not intended to offer medical, therapeutic, or recovery advice. It is a personal record of becoming—of learning that I do not need to be good enough for anyone else in order to be good enough for myself.
